Transaction 58f1d2823776c744bd10631d36abaa63d09722e1ae13ff3c203d3e082ebcf5b1

11 Input
2 Outputs
  • 58f1d2823776c744bd10631d36abaa63d09722e1ae13ff3c203d3e082ebcf5b1:0
  • value  33234705
    address  37727BHfeGAMccJaW3ornYR25jWGZeWhKJ
  • 58f1d2823776c744bd10631d36abaa63d09722e1ae13ff3c203d3e082ebcf5b1:1
  • value  994225
    address  3EzGp7hm1PYSAb4JCJDAb7voT24daWYhmx